**Your First Week at Brindlevale Systems**

Welcome aboard. During your first week as a contractor, you'll be based in the Larkfield Annex, third floor. Day one starts with a safety induction at 9:00 in Room 3.14, followed by IT setup and an introduction to your project lead. Please review the site conduct guide before Wednesday's walkthrough of the fabrication bay. Lunch facilities are on floor two; the kitchenette on three is for hot drinks only. For building entry throughout the week, use the pass code shown below.

staff pass of baweg-bawep = bdg-AIU-1

## Basement Archive Access

The archive room sits on level B2 of Fennick House, past the plant room. It holds contract files and legacy records for the Tallow programme. New starters may enter unaccompanied once their induction is complete. Log all removals in the register inside the door, and return files within five working days. The door keypad accepts the code below.

turnstile pass: bdg-YEOZLM-79341408

Bramford Depot Lease — Renegotiation Status (Managers Only)

Current lease with Stellwright Property Group expires in eleven months. Finance has modeled three scenarios: renewal at market, relocation to the Carden District, and a shortened two-year bridge term. Stellwright has signaled flexibility on escalators if we commit early. Budget impact ranges from neutral to 90k savings annually. No commitments have been made. The confidential plan driving our preference is recorded below.

internal memo for kafog-fawef: Beliusix Works plans to raise the Eliix list price by 17.4 percent in May. The finance team signed off on a budget of $457.4 million for Project Druion. The renewal with Fraionix Foods closes at $141.9 million a year, 61.6 percent below the last contract. Project Joreth slips by two quarters because of the supplier delay.

CI note: the deep-link routing tests for Marroway Mobile fail intermittently on the shared runners because the emulator boots before the route manifest is synced. Future maintainers: don't retry blindly — the failure leaves a stale manifest cached, so subsequent runs pass falsely. Wipe the emulator snapshot, then rerun the routing suite. We pinned the sync step ahead of emulator boot in the pipeline config. The last known-good run carries the token below.

trace token, bafog-kagap: htk21_9518085d52581cf852721